Jerry Neal McDonald, age 68, of Moorefield, WV, passed away Wednesday evening, June 10, 2026, at the Winchester Medical Center in Winchester, VA. Born April 13, 1958, in Alexandria, VA, he was the son of the late Garret Keith McDonald and Ruth Elizabeth Day McDonald. Jerry was preceded in death by his beloved wife, Elsie Lynn Mongold McDonald in April 2021. Two brothers; Travis McDonald and Barry McDonald also preceded him in death.

Jerry is survived by his daughter Rebecca McDonald of Moorefield WV; his son, Calvin (Gena) McDonald of Petersburg WV; a sister, Mary Thacker of Winchester, VA; Three brothers, Perry McDonald of Petersburg , WV, Gary McDonald of Chambersburg PA and Terry McDonald of West Bend WI; four grandsons, Maverick, Nathan, Chandler & Matthew and numerous nieces and nephews.

Jerry had a unique gift for making people feel welcome, bringing warmth and kindness to everyone who crossed his path as a greeter at Walmart. He became a beloved fixture to countless customers and colleagues. His laughter and genuine smile created an inviting space, reminding us all of the simple joys found in connections and made every customer feel like family, ensuring that no one left his sight without a little extra joy in their hearts. He thoroughly enjoyed die-cast antique cars and trucks and had a wonderful collection, spending countless hours perfecting his display and sharing the history behind each miniature masterpiece with family and friends.

A Celebration of Life will be held at a later date at the Moorefield Assembly of God Church with Wade Armentrout officiant.

Jerry’s life was a testament to the beauty of nurturing relationships and appreciating every moment. Those who knew him will remember his infectious spirit and ability to find joy in the little things.
